Document Description
The Project consists of a utility-scale solar photovoltaic (PV) electrical generating and battery energy storage system (BESS) and associated infrastructure facilities, and a proposed 230-kilovolt (kV) generator-tie line (gen-tie) connecting to the Southern California Edison (SCE) Colorado River Substation. The Project is expected to generate 450 megawatts (MW) of renewable energy.
